    I've stayed here many, many times, (usually two or three times a year) and it's the perfect little…read morestaycation or getaway spot. You can book online, but I went through Amex Platinum this time. Check-in is at 4 PM and check-out at 11 AM, but they're very flexible. If you arrive early, they'll hold your luggage while you enjoy the pool and amenities or if a room is available, they'll check you in early. There's also an option to pay $50 for early check-in. Once you check in they give you a welcome drink! The property offers so many activities: *Pickleball *Gym *S'mores by the fire pits from 6-10 PM *Kayaking or paddleboarding: 1 hour a day to explore about 1.5 miles along the lake, passing beautiful homes and ducks floating by *Guitar check-out *Golf balls for use on their gorgeous course They have a private, adults-only pool for swimming, plus two large pools in the main area and a Jacuzzi. There's a bar available at the pools, which is convenient. Restaurants: *Almalfi Cuisine: Upscale Italian with an amazing wine selection, beautiful views, excellent service, and phenomenal dishes. *Almalfi Marina: Located below the upscale restaurant. You can sit at the bar to watch sports or at tables overlooking the lake. Happy hour is 3-6 PM, and I got a craft IPA for just $6, such a great deal! *Brickman's: Honestly, not my favorite. Breakfast can be disappointing. My friend's eggs Benedict was just a handful of spinach on sloppy-looking ham with an overcooked egg. The breakfast burrito is good, though, and the view overlooking the golf course is beautiful. Overall, this place is incredibly relaxing. You can choose a room with a pool or lake view, and it offers great value. Kid-friendly, complementary parking, and truly a hidden escape. Highly recommend for a low-stress, enjoyable stay.
